What is a Concrete Calculator?
A concrete calculator is an online or app-based tool that helps you estimate how much concrete you’ll need for a project. Instead of guessing or overbuying, you can get an accurate calculation in minutes.
Why You Need a Concrete Calculator
- Saves money – prevents buying more cement than you need.
- Saves time – no more last-minute trips to the hardware store.
- Reduces waste – good for the environment and your budget
How to Use a Concrete Calculator
- Measure your project area – length, width, and depth (in feet, meters, or inches).
- Enter the dimensions – most calculators have simple input fields.
- Choose the shape – slab, footing, column, or stairs.
- Get the result instantly – the calculator tells you how many cubic yards or cubic meters of concrete you need.
Real-Life Example
Imagine you’re building a 10 ft × 10 ft patio that’s 4 inches thick. Instead of doing the math manually:
- Enter the values into the calculator.
- It shows you need about 1.23 cubic yards of concrete.
- Now you know exactly how many bags to buy.
Pro Tip: Always add 5–10% extra for spillage or uneven ground.
What is a Molarity Calculator?
In the world of chemistry, concentration matters. A molarity calculator helps you determine the number of moles of solute per litre of solution. Simply put, it ensures your chemical solutions have the correct strength.
Why You Need a Molarity Calculator
- Accuracy – ensures reliable lab results.
- Safety – prevents overly concentrated solutions that could be hazardous.
- Convenience – saves time compared to manual calculations.
How to Use a Molarity Calculator
- Enter the molecular weight of the solute (g/mol).
- Input the desired molarity (mol/L).
- Enter the solution volume you want (L or mL).
- Get the required mass of solute instantly.
Real-Life Example
Suppose you want to prepare 500 mL of a 1 M NaCl solution.
- Molecular weight of NaCl = 58.44 g/mol.
- Desired molarity = 1 M.
- Desired volume = 0.5 L.
The molarity calculator will tell you: Mass required = 29.22 g NaCl.
Pro Tip: Always add solute to the solvent, not the other way around, for better mixing and accuracy.
